Transaction fb34c4a634dbcc155c6a332aab25d7540aa355076f80ef3803aca46aa0450965
1 Input
1 Output
-
fb34c4a634dbcc155c6a332aab25d7540aa355076f80ef3803aca46aa0450965:0
- value
- 1539902
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6389ea493170325b93a20249cbc2d867f92c17dc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A5K7WLjHJHLZ4k7x2LxbAaVnvDTPcXMjN